Innsbruck
Hungerburgbahn/Nordkettenbahn
Up and away with the historic rack railway

The Hungerburg rack railway has been in service since 1906, connecting the city with Upper Innsbruck and the Nordkettenbahn railway to Seegrube, 1,900 metres above see level, and carrying on to the 2,300 metre Hafelekar station. The view over the Inn valley is breathtaking, particularly from the Seegrube Restaurant, which hosts legendary club nights every Friday. Visitors to the Alpenzoo get a free ride (zoo tickets can be purchased at the station). Return tickets to Seegrube cost EUR18 for adults, EUR15 for seniors and students and EUR9 for children.
